did i show too much fear?
Did I show too much fear in folding my QQ in the hand below? I was fearful of being up against AA, KK or JJ (trips) and couldn't imagine Hawk59 calling the re-reraise pre flop with anything less and not folding on the flop unless he had a big hand. Maybe I should've bet the flop harder, but I had two opponents at the time. I learned very early on that QQ is a classic no-limit trap hand.
I'd appreciate any advice.
